**Handover: Cron Drift Investigation — from Osric to Delwyn**

For plugin authors on Tickfold: we've traced the drift to jobs scheduled against the Harrowby node's local clock, which skews roughly 40s per day. Your plugins should not assume wall-clock alignment between runs until we ship the NTP fix. Delwyn has the skew logs. To open the sealed diagnostics archive, use the recovery passphrase noted below.

strongbox words: oliael-gilax-lamael

Subject: Handover — Fieldmark offline mode

Taking PTO Thursday. Offline sync for the Fieldmark survey app ships Friday. Queue flushes on reconnect; conflicts resolve last-write-wins, surveyors were briefed. Watch the sync-lag dashboard the first 48 hours — anything over 10 minutes, page me anyway. Rollback is the 2.8 build, already staged. One gotcha: the offline bundle must be re-signed on each hotfix or devices reject it. The deploy key you need for that is directly below.

deploy key for fafof-yaguf: bky4_zHj6

Migration guide — Step 4: Point Quillhorn at the new dedup cluster

The on-call alert deduplicator in Quillhorn now runs on the replacement cluster in the Varnholt data hall. After this step, duplicate pages are collapsed within a sliding window instead of the old fixed five-minute bucket, so support should expect fewer repeat alerts during storms of flapping checks. No action is needed for historical alerts; they are not re-deduplicated. Before restarting the workers, confirm that each node has picked up the settings shown below.

config for fajep-bawig:
[wenox]
host = wenox.lumicforge.internal
user = wenox_svc
database = wenox_prod